Output f74bdde5d616e778777949447f2e3638a7ddca2066ee719c57a753cf073b2353:1

value
104446
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d884130e5088f6be9663825d05d7f83b036b37df OP_EQUAL
address
3MRr6fvWvGwCbQngnMHwEgw9HPCvgCdk8X
transaction
f74bdde5d616e778777949447f2e3638a7ddca2066ee719c57a753cf073b2353
confirmations
309271
spent
true